In addition to Dow’s columns from more than one hundred years ago, top Dow Theorists, including Richard Russell, Charles Carlson and Paul Shread, contribute modern-day analysis to help you apply Dow principles to your trading practice today.

Charles Dow understood the markets better than anyone in his own time, and perhaps any time since. As co-founder of the Wall Street Journal and the Dow Jones Indexes, he developed the framework for monitoring market movement that we have been using for the last century. Dow also wrote hundreds of columns in the Wall Street Journal outlining a groundbreaking market strategy that became the first chart-following systematic approach to investing.

Dow Theory Unplugged is the most complete collection of Dow’s writings ever assembled. Dow’s columns are reprinted as they originally appeared in the Journal and organized by topic around the six modern-day tenets of Dow Theory:

1. The averages must confirm each other.
2. The averages discount everything.
3. The market has three trends.
4. Major trends have three phases.
5. Volume must confirm the trend.
6. A trend continues until signals reverse.
